Skip to content

Commit 2b674c0

Browse files
Update to MonoidalCategories v2025.08-01
1 parent 9528f52 commit 2b674c0

3 files changed

Lines changed: 29 additions & 2 deletions

File tree

Project.toml

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-8,8 +8,8 @@ authors = [
88
"Fabian Zickgraf <fabian.zickgraf@uni-siegen.de>"
99
]
1010

11-
# Transpiled from GAP's MonoidalCategories v2025.07-07
12-
version = "0.2.10"
11+
# Transpiled from GAP's MonoidalCategories v2025.08-01
12+
version = "0.2.11"
1313

1414
[deps]
1515
CAP = "d64df2ee-d2bb-46f4-8cbc-f03bb858f8cb"
Lines changed: 26 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,26 @@
1+
# SPDX-License-Identifier: GPL-2.0-or-later
2+
# MonoidalCategories: Monoidal and monoidal (co)closed categories
3+
#
4+
# Implementations
5+
#
6+
7+
#! @Description
8+
#! The property of the category <A>C</A> being additive monoidal,
9+
#! i.e., where the tensor product preserves finite direct sums.
10+
#! @Arguments C
11+
@DeclareProperty( "IsAdditiveMonoidalCategory", IsCapCategory );
12+
13+
AddCategoricalProperty( [ "IsAdditiveMonoidalCategory", "IsAdditiveMonoidalCategory" ] );
14+
15+
CAP_INTERNAL_CONSTRUCTIVE_CATEGORIES_RECORD.IsAdditiveMonoidalCategory =
16+
@Concatenation(
17+
ListOfDefiningOperations( "IsMonoidalCategory" ),
18+
ListOfDefiningOperations( "IsAdditiveCategory" ),
19+
[ "LeftDistributivityExpanding",
20+
"LeftDistributivityFactoring",
21+
"RightDistributivityExpanding",
22+
"RightDistributivityFactoring",
23+
] );
24+
25+
InstallTrueMethod( IsMonoidalCategory, IsAdditiveMonoidalCategory );
26+
InstallTrueMethod( IsAdditiveCategory, IsAdditiveMonoidalCategory );

src/read.g.autogen.jl

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-16,6 +16,7 @@ include( "gap/MonoidalCategoriesMethodRecordInstallations.autogen.gi.autogen.jl"
1616

1717
## Additive Monoidal
1818

19+
include( "gap/AdditiveMonoidalCategoriesProperties.gi.autogen.jl" );
1920
include( "gap/AdditiveMonoidalCategoriesMethodRecord.gi.autogen.jl" );
2021
include( "gap/AdditiveMonoidalCategories.gi.autogen.jl" );
2122
include( "gap/AdditiveMonoidalCategoriesMethodRecordInstallations.autogen.gi.autogen.jl" );

0 commit comments

Comments
 (0)